: This is your most important tool. If a magnet sticks, it is ferrous metal (iron or steel), which is generally less valuable. If it doesn't stick, it is non-ferrous (copper, aluminum, brass), which typically fetches a higher price. If a magnet sticks, it is ferrous metal
